The Role
We are looking for a Security Manager (m/f/d) to establish, implement, and continuously improve physical, organizational, and operational security across our sites. You ensure that people, facilities, information, and assets are protected in line with regulatory, customer, and defense-industry requirements.
Your Responsibilities
-
Develop, implement, and maintain physical security concepts for offices, production areas, test facilities, and sensitive zones
-
Ensure compliance with security standards and regulations relevant to defense, critical infrastructure, and industrial environments
-
Manage access control systems, visitor processes, badge management, and security zones
-
Conduct security risk assessments, audits, and incident analyses, and define mitigation measures
-
Act as the main point of contact for security-related topics with internal stakeholders, authorities, customers, and external security providers
-
Define and enforce security policies, procedures, and awareness measures for employees and contractors
-
Coordinate and oversee external security service providers
-
Support security requirements for customer projects, audits, and certifications
-
Prepare and maintain security documentation, reports, and incident records
